[PATCH 2/2] usb: gadget: f_uac2: allow explicit channel counts

USB Audio 2.0 permits bNrChannels to be specified independently of
bmChannelConfig. In particular, a zero channel-location bitmap indicates
that all channels have non-predefined spatial positions. f_uac2 currently
derives bNrChannels from the number of bits set in bmChannelConfig. Since
the channel-location bitmap provides only 27 predefined speaker positions,
this limits a stream to 27 channels.

Preserve the existing *_chmask interface and semantics by introducing
separate ConfigFS attributes for explicit channel counts. Add p_channels
and c_channels configfs attributes to configure the playback and capture
channel counts explicitly. A value of zero, which is the default, continues
to derive the channel count from the corresponding channel mask. The
explicit count is represented by the 8-bit bNrChannels field, allowing
channel counts beyond the 27 predefined locations and up to the UAC2 limit
of 255.

Use the effective channel count throughout descriptor generation and stream
configuration while continuing to populate bmChannelConfig directly from
the configured channel mask.

To keep the ConfigFS interface simple, require a nonzero channel mask to
describe every channel when an explicit channel count is also specified.
Partial channel-location assignments permitted by the UAC2 specification
are therefore not supported. Also reject Feature Unit configurations whose
descriptor length would exceed the one-byte bLength field.
